旅游景区管理系统开发教程 - Java + SpringBoot + Vue
版权申诉

系统采用B/S架构,分为前台展示和后台管理两大模块,提供了功能完备的用户界面和管理功能。项目代码经过测试,可直接下载运行,也可作为基础进行修改和扩展。项目适合计算机相关专业的学生、老师或企业员工,以及对Web开发感兴趣的新手用户学习使用。"
知识点详细说明:
1. Java语言:Java是一种广泛使用的编程语言,具有跨平台、面向对象等特点,是开发企业级应用的常用语言。在这个项目中,Java作为后端开发的主要语言,负责处理业务逻辑和数据存储。
2. Spring Boot框架:Spring Boot是Spring开源组织下的子项目,它基于Spring框架,旨在简化Spring应用的初始搭建以及开发过程。Spring Boot框架通过提供自动配置、起步依赖和命令行界面等方式,让开发者能够更加高效地创建独立的、生产级别的基于Spring框架的应用。在这个项目中,Spring Boot用于搭建后端服务,简化配置,并提供了快速开发的特性。
3. Vue.js:Vue.js是一个构建用户界面的渐进式框架,它专注于视图层。Vue.js的核心库只关注视图层,易于上手,同时通过其生态系统中的Vue Router、Vuex等插件,可以轻松构建复杂的单页应用(SPA)。在这个项目中,Vue.js被用来构建前端用户界面,提高开发效率和用户体验。
4. B/S架构:即Browser/Server(浏览器/服务器)架构,是一种通过浏览器作为客户端与服务器进行通信的软件架构模式。用户通过浏览器访问远程服务器上的Web应用,服务器处理请求并返回结果。在本项目中,前台部分使用B/S架构,用户通过浏览器访问网站,并与后端Spring Boot服务进行交互。
5. 系统模块:系统主要分为前台和后台两个部分。
- 前台功能包括:
- 首页:展示平台的基本信息和入口。
- 景区详情页:显示具体景区的信息,包括门票购买、景点介绍等。
- 门票订单:用户可以浏览不同景区的门票,并进行下单购买操作。
- 用户中心模块:用户可以查看个人信息、订单历史、进行登录和注册等。
- 后台功能包括:
- 总览:对网站整体情况的概览。
- 订单管理:对用户订单的审核、查询、修改和删除等操作。
- 景区管理:添加、编辑或删除景区信息。
- 分类管理:管理景区分类,方便用户浏览。
- 地区管理:管理景区所在地区,进行分类显示。
- 评论管理:查看、回复或删除用户评论。
- 用户管理:管理网站用户信息。
- 运营管理:进行网站内容和运营相关设置。
- 日志管理:查看系统操作日志,便于系统维护。
- 系统信息模块:对系统的配置、版本、安全等信息进行管理。
6. 适合人群:项目适合计算机相关专业的在校学生、教师和企业员工进行学习和实践。对于初学者来说,项目代码经过测试且功能完善,因此可以用作学习进阶的练习材料。对于系统设计人员,本项目可以作为参考或项目初期立项的演示基础。对于毕业生,本项目适合作为毕业设计或课程设计的选题。
7. 开源使用:本项目提供的代码遵循开源协议,在下载后请先阅读README.md文件了解具体使用指南。使用过程中应遵循开源协议规定,尊重原作者的知识产权,切勿用于商业用途。
【标签】中的"spring boot"、"java"、"vue.js"和"餐饮旅游"分别代表了本项目使用的核心技术栈和应用场景。"spring boot"和"java"代表了后端开发的关键技术,"vue.js"代表了前端展示和用户交互的关键技术,而"餐饮旅游"则表明了项目的应用场景,即为餐饮或旅游业提供在线服务和管理功能的网站系统。
【压缩包子文件的文件名称列表】中的"java_travel-master"表示项目是一个主分支,包含了完整的开发文件和资源,便于用户下载和部署。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2023-09-27 上传
2024-12-04 上传
2023-10-24 上传
2024-05-13 上传
2024-02-04 上传
2024-02-05 上传

机智的程序员zero
- 粉丝: 2474
最新资源
- cports: 强大的端口监测和管理工具
- CSerialPort v1.30:多串口、MFC支持及代码优化
- 51单片机射击游戏的Proteus仿真设计流程
- Andorid开发教程:植物大战僵尸Day03视频解析
- 海茵兰茨光电编码器11-58SN技术规格与安装指导
- LeetCode官方面试题目解析:算法进阶指南
- 深入解析Java设计模式及其源码工具应用
- 深入理解ECMAScript:JavaScript的核心技术
- Ragel机器状态机语言:多种语言输出支持与使用案例
- 51单片机实现LCD12864开机画面仿真技术
- 新年发财PPT模板,迎接财源滚滚新年
- 软件工程师编码实践:实现捐赠者短信互动系统
- LeetCode算法题解及二分查找和递归技巧详解
- Struts2结合Freemarker实现XML文本生成指南
- PowerBuilder实现不依赖OUTLOOK的邮件发送功能
- Spring框架定时任务必备的jar包列表